Can I replace my video card for my toshiba satellite laptop which is about 5 years old? The monitor screen keeps going black and the reboot process doesn't seem to be helping anymore. I have to connect it to a desk top monitor and it works fine.
Thanks!
 
Then its not the video card, its probably the monitor inverter. Laptop video cards can almost never be replaced.

But yeah, have a laptop repair company look at it, it may not be too expensive. However it may just be better to get a new laptop after 5 years.
